1. LightStream

LightStream, a division of Truist Bank, continues to be a leader in the car loan industry. Known for its low interest rates and fast, online application process, LightStream offers unsecured auto loans for borrowers with excellent credit. With no fees and same-day funding available, it’s an ideal choice for those looking for a hassle-free borrowing experience.

2. Capital One Auto Finance

Capital One makes auto financing easy with its pre-qualification tool, allowing users to check their loan eligibility without impacting their credit score. They offer loans for both new and used cars, and have partnerships with thousands of dealerships across the U.S. Their mobile-friendly platform makes managing your loan simple and accessible.

3. Bank of America

Bank of America offers car loans with competitive interest rates and discounts for existing customers. They provide financing for dealer purchases, private party sales, and lease buyouts. With fast approvals and a strong reputation, Bank of America is a trusted name in auto lending.

4. Carvana

Carvana is revolutionizing the car buying and financing experience with its fully online model. Customers can browse vehicles, get approved for a loan, and even have the car delivered—all from their phone or computer. Carvana’s financing options are ideal for those who want a simple, tech-savvy solution.

5. PenFed Credit Union

PenFed (Pentagon Federal Credit Union) offers some of the lowest auto loan rates in the market, especially for qualified members. Unlike many banks, PenFed is generous with its terms, offering up to 84 months for repayment. Membership is open to everyone, and joining is quick and easy online.
